KD SOAP API Documentation 2.1
Loading...
Searching...
No Matches
KDSoapServerAuthInterface.h
Go to the documentation of this file.
1/****************************************************************************
2**
3** This file is part of the KD Soap project.
4**
5** SPDX-FileCopyrightText: 2010-2023 Klarälvdalens Datakonsult AB, a KDAB Group company <info@kdab.com>
6**
7** SPDX-License-Identifier: MIT
8**
9****************************************************************************/
10#ifndef KDSOAPSERVERAUTHINTERFACE_H
11#define KDSOAPSERVERAUTHINTERFACE_H
12
13#include "KDSoapServerGlobal.h"
14#include <QtCore/QObject>
17
30{
31public:
36
41
45 virtual bool validateAuthentication(const KDSoapAuthentication &auth, const QString &path);
46
47private:
48 friend class KDSoapServerSocket;
49 bool handleHttpAuth(const QByteArray &authValue, const QString &path);
50 class Private;
51 Private *const d;
52};
53
54QT_BEGIN_NAMESPACE
55Q_DECLARE_INTERFACE(KDSoapServerAuthInterface, "com.kdab.KDSoap.ServerAuthInterface/1.0")
56QT_END_NAMESPACE
57
58#endif /* KDSOAPSERVERAUTHINTERFACE_H */
#define KDSOAPSERVER_EXPORT

© 2010-2023 Klarälvdalens Datakonsult AB (KDAB)
"The Qt, C++ and OpenGL Experts"
https://www.kdab.com/
https://www.kdab.com/development-resources/qt-tools/kd-soap/
Generated on Tue Dec 26 2023 00:00:25 for KD SOAP API Documentation by doxygen 1.9.8